Pirates finish season 26 wins and 6 losses

The Bristow Purple Pirates baseball team ended their 2022 season on Sunday, May 8, when they lost in the final game of Regionals. On Friday, the Pirates played Oolagah in the first game, losing 6-3.

Oklahoma Department of Wildlife Conservation fishing report

Arcadia: May 2. Elevation 1 ft. above normal, water 60 and stained. Saugeye fair on jigs, minnows and plastic baits along flats, points and riprap. Black crappie and white crappie fair on jigs, minnows and PowerBait around docks, riprap and rocks.

Lady Pirates - District Champions

The Lady Pirates beat Pryor two out of three times- 16-2 and 13-6 for the District Championship. McKenna Ingram led the Lady Pirates in the series with Pryor, going 7 for 11 with 7 RBI. Shortstop Ava Yocham was next, going 6 for 10 and scored 9 times.
